But, when the time is right, even the strongest tides will turn\u2014and now is one of those critical moments in relation to overweight and obesity in the UK. This follows 30 years of piecemeal action by governments to address a preventable health crisis that has become even more apparent during the covid-19 pandemic. Covid-19 has shone a light on the underlying health problems that make many of us more vulnerable when a new disease threatens population health and health systems that are already overstretched.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Recently the Obesity Health Alliance (OHA)\u2014a coalition of 45 leading health charities and medical royal colleges\u2014launched their new report <\/span><a href=\"http:\/\/obesityhealthalliance.org.uk\/turningthetide\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">&#8220;Turning the Tide: A 10-Year Healthy Weight Strategy\u2019&#8221;<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> for the UK. Obesity rates have increased significantly across the UK over the last 30 years, despite <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/onlinelibrary.wiley.com\/doi\/10.1111\/1468-0009.12498\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">14 government health strategies since 1991 that have set targets for obesity reduction in England<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">, with similar failed efforts in the devolved nations. In total, these strategies contained <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/onlinelibrary.wiley.com\/doi\/10.1111\/1468-0009.12498\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">689 recommendations<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">. Today, the majority of adults in England\u2014<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/digital.nhs.uk\/data-and-information\/publications\/statistical\/statistics-on-obesity-physical-activity-and-diet\/england-2020\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">68% of men and 60% of women\u2014<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">are above a healthy weight, and over a quarter are living with obesity (27% of men and 29% of women). Excess weight prevalence is highest among the lowest socioeconomic groups in both adults and children.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"http:\/\/obesityhealthalliance.org.uk\/turningthetide\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">The OHA\u2019s strategy<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> was developed over two years by a working group chaired by Anne Johnson. Through a process of consensus-building, informed by a series of evidence reviews and expert papers, the strategy includes 30 recommendations for action in the years ahead.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">It notes that the commercial food system has fundamentally changed over the second quarter of the 20<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">th<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> century. The key goal of this food system was to eradicate hunger and ensure adequate food supply, however it has led to a complex adaptive system in which the need for readily available and accessible food has driven an explosion of ultra-processed foods that are highly palatable and heavily marketed to both <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.nationalfoodstrategy.org\/wp-content\/uploads\/2021\/07\/National-Food-Strategy-The-Plan.pdf\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">meet and drive consumer demand<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">. This has altered what we eat and how we behave in the same way that commercially mass produced cigarettes made smoking a normal part of life for the vast majority last century. Smoking resulted in hundreds of thousands of preventable premature deaths in the decades that followed until <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/assets.publishing.service.gov.uk\/government\/uploads\/system\/uploads\/attachment_data\/file\/260754\/4177.pdf\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">governments took action<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> and changed the system to prevent smoking uptake and support existing smokers to quit.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">The <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.thelancet.com\/journals\/lancet\/article\/PIIS0140-6736(18)32822-8\/fulltext\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">evidence is clear<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> that the drivers of healthy weight are even more complex than those involved in tobacco use. The <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/10600438\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">obesogenic environment<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">, to which we are all exposed to from infancy onwards, whereby calorie-dense, nutrient poor food is readily accessible, abundant, affordable, and normalised, and physical activity opportunities are not easily available, affects us all. The pervasive and ubiquitous <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.sciencedirect.com\/science\/article\/pii\/S2211912420300778?via%3Dihub\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">advertising and promotion<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> of unhealthy food and drinks allows industry to &#8220;set the tone&#8221; of our food environment, creating, and maintaining this obesogenic environment that makes it inherently difficult to achieve a healthy diet.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Obesity cannot be addressed one person at a time, and behind the statistics are people living with obesity who often experience <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/obesityappg.com\/inquiries\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">stigma and discrimination<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> that can affect their mental health and willingness to access healthcare. Stigma stands in the way of public health and must be eradicated.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"http:\/\/obesityhealthalliance.org.uk\/turningthetide\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">The strategy<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> makes recommendations across key areas: 1) stigma; 2) food and drink products; 3) the marketing mix; 4) pricing; 5) the environment; 6) advertising and promotions; 7) early years; 8) management, treatment and support; and 9) improved policymaking processes. Each of these areas require addressing in their own right, but combined the recommendations set the clear, long-term, evidence-informed agenda needed to turn the tide and improve healthy weight across the UK population. The 30 recommendations made are set out in a &#8220;KIND&#8221; framework, aimed at building on existing policy progress as well as identifying new routes for action. The KIND framework includes: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Keep policies already in place or that are due to be implemented that supports a healthy weight environment;\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Intensify existing policies or approaches to increase impact;<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">New proposals that are recommended for evidence-informed actions;<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">Develop policies based on the results of new, promising areas for research and investment.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">The framework sets out not only the stage of policy development in which each recommendation sits, but also the actor(s) that should enact that recommendation. It is not enough to simply name route for action, but we need to establish clear directives for those bodies and organisations responsible to implement necessary change.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">The role of industry is not absent here, and it is vitally important that we acknowledge <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/globalizationandhealth.biomedcentral.com\/articles\/10.1186\/s12992-021-00667-7\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">the power<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> that companies currently has over our food environment, as well as the regulation of the environment. We have <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.cambridge.org\/core\/journals\/public-health-nutrition\/article\/politics-of-voluntary-selfregulation-insights-from-the-development-and-promotion-of-the-australian-beverages-councils-commitment\/75930AF6E4FA879488970B84B0EB684C\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">clear evidence<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400\"> demonstrating that industry involvement in policy-making designed to remedy the harms industry products contribute to is not conducive to the creation of healthy public policy, and this must be actively managed throughout the policy process.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400\">As we look ahead to recovery from the covid-19 pandemic, progressing efforts to achieve a healthy weight across the UK population must be at the heart of public health. It is time to move beyond individual-level policy recommendations, and implement wide-ranging changes to the system that got us here in the first place. This will not only save lives in the short and medium term, but will also serve to create a better and healthier future for our children and grandchildren, something they most surely deserve.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><em><strong><span class=\"il\">Linda<\/span>\u00a0<span class=\"il\">Bauld<\/span><\/strong>, professor, Bruce and John Usher Chair in Public Health, University of Edinburgh and Director of the SPECTRUM Research Consortium\u00a0<\/em><\/p>\n<p><em><strong>Lauren Carters-White<\/strong>, research fellow, SPECTRUM Research Consortium, Usher Institute, University of Edinburgh<\/em><\/p>\n<p><em><strong>Caroline Cerny<\/strong>, Alliance Lead, Obesity Health Alliance (hosted by Diabetes UK)<\/em><\/p>\n<div><em><span class=\"il\"><strong>Competing interests<\/strong>: Linda<\/span>\u00a0<span class=\"il\">Bauld<\/span> and Lauren Carters-White led the academic team conducting evidence reviews to inform the Healthy Weight Strategy and were members of the strategy working group.
